Other museums in Tuusula
In Tuusula, museums maintained by various foundations and associations offer plenty to see and experience.


Air Defence Museum
The Air Defence Museum is a military history museum in Hyrylä. Opened in 1969, the museum presents the development of Finnish air defence from 1925 to the present day.
Kellokoski Ironworks Museum
The Kellokoski Ironworks Museum presents the history of the ironworks and village founded in the 1790s in an authentic old factory setting on the banks of the Kerava River. The museum has a permanent exhibition and annually changing themed exhibitions.
Lotta Museum
The Lotta Museum tells the story of Finnish women’s social responsibility and how women have worked for the good of society throughout history. The exhibitions present the stories of the Lotta women in a touching and memorable way, shedding light on the history of Finnish women. Visitors can enjoy refreshments at the Lottakanttiini café and browse the museum shop.
Tuusula Automobile Museum
The Tuusula Automobile Museum in Hyrylä tells the story of a local transport entrepreneur from the 1930s to the present day. The museum displays historic passenger cars and lorries.
Tuusula Workers’ Home Museum
The Tuusula Workers’ Museum on Kirkkotie in Tuusula presents the life of rural craftsmen in the early 20th century.
